Abstract

The liquid fuel burner sprayer projects the liquid in a plane, and has a body (1) with a flat outer face (3) in which there is formed a round cavity (2) whose axis is perpendicular to the face. Gas pressure supply passages discharge tangentially into the cavity, while the liquid is delivered to its base through an axial passage (16). The sidewall of the cavity is connected tangentially to a recess (18) coaxial to it, and is in turn tangential to the flat outer face of the body. The cavity can be of conical or curved section, the curve in the latter case being tangential to the outer face.
